What companies run services between Marghera, Italy and Modena, Italy?

You can take a train from Venezia Mestre to Modena via Bologna Centrale in around 2h 17m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Venezia, Viale Stazione (Mestre Stazione - fermata ATVO) to Bologna Centrale every 3 hours. Tickets cost €10–18 and the journey takes 1h 45m.
